calibre follows links in depth first order if I remember correctly. If your files contain interlinks that can mess up the ordering. I would suggest using an EPUB editor to fix the ordering post conversion, or use the command line ebook-convert tool with the --breadth-first option to convert the html.

It's a reference manual of sorts so there are a lot of interlinks.
I think I found a solution however.
I extracted the epub with 7zip and found the toc.ncx which is a plain text XML file, in here the chapters appear in the same incorrect order they do when viewing, as long as I can modify this and zip it back up I should be good to go.
